Octagon urges XFLT shareholders to reject Rockford Tower as new sub-adviser
  • Cathay Financial Holding highlighted Octagon urging XFLT shareholders to vote against replacing it as sub-adviser at a July 30, 2026 special meeting.
  • Octagon challenged the board’s plan to appoint Rockford Tower, citing limited closed-end fund experience and instability at parent King Street.
  • Octagon argued the switch would mainly benefit adviser XA Investments via a lower sub-advisory fee, with no cut to XFLT’s overall fees.
  • Octagon proposed a 1.7% to 1.3% management fee cut, a tender offer near NAV, and a simplified structure with Octagon as adviser.
  • Octagon also pushed for board changes, warning the proposal would not address XFLT’s discount to NAV.
